Most of a chloramphenicol dose is metabolised by the liver to inactive products, the chief metabolite being a glucuronide conjugate; only 5 to 15% of chloramphenicol is excreted unchanged in the urine. The elimination half-life is approximately 4 hours,The dose dependency of the pharmacokinetics of dexamethasone and its influence on the endogenous secretion of cortisol has been studied in healthy females. The maximum plasma level occurred between 1.6 and 2.0 h after doses of 0.5-3.0 mg independent of the type of administration.

Drug-Disease Interactions: CHLORAMPHENICOL+DEXAMETHASONE should not be used in patients with fungal infections, viral infections such as herpes simplex or varicella, or parasitic infections such as amoebiasis, tuberculosis, damaged cornea, ulceration, and glaucoma (increased pressure inside the eye).

CHLORAMPHENICOL+DEXAMETHASONE may interact with an anti-cancer agent (methotrexate), immune suppressant (azathioprine), antiviral drug (ritonavir), and a medication used to treat HIV (cobicistat).

Wash your hands first before applying Care Eye Drop. To avoid contamination, do not touch the dropper tip or let it touch your eye or any other surface. If it does, squeeze out two or three drops straightaway onto some tissue and rinse the tip with saltwater.
Apply pressure on the corner of the eye (close to the nose) for about 1 minute, immediately after instilling the medication. This will prevent the medication from draining out. Try not to blink or rub your eye.
Do not wear contact lenses until your infection clears up.
Eye infections can cause your eyes to become more sensitive to sunlight than usual. Wearing sunglasses may help to prevent this.
Along with using Care Eye Drop, give a warm compress to your eyes to get relief from itching and burning sensation.
Take care to avoid spreading the infection from one eye to the other, and to other members of your family. Washing your hands regularly (particularly after touching your eyes) and not sharing towels or pillows will help to prevent the infection from spreading.

Q. How to use Care Eye Drop?
Wash your hands before using Care Eye Drop to avoid contamination, and do not touch the tip of the dropper. If you wear contact lenses, remove them before using Care Eye Drop. To use this medicine tilt your head back, look up, and pull down the lower eyelid to make a pouch and then put Care Eye Drop.
Q. Can the use of Care Eye Drop cause blurry vision?
Care Eye Drop can blur your vision for a short period of time. Avoid driving or operating machinery just after using Care Eye Drop.
Q. What can I do if I accidentally apply excess of Care Eye Drop?
In case you use excess of Care Eye Drop, wash your eyes with plenty of water. If irritation persists, inform your doctor immediately.
Q. Can I stop using Care Eye Drop when my symptoms are relieved?
No, do not stop taking Care Eye Drop and complete the full course of treatment. Your symptoms may improve and you may start to feel better before the infection is completely cured. Take your medicine for the duration advised by your doctor.
